We're working with a Primary PRU (Pupil Referral Unit) in Manchester, supporting young children with SEMH needs, challenging behaviour, and exclusions from mainstream settings. This role is perfect for someone who's calm, confident, and ready to make a real impact in a specialist behaviour-focused setting.
You'll be working closely with children aged 5-11, delivering 1:1 and small group support, helping them regulate emotions, improve behaviour, and re-engage with learning. You'll need to use Team Teach strategies, build strong, positive relationships, and stay steady when things get tough.
Great fit if you've got a background in Psychology, youth work, or SEND, and have Team Teach training. You've worked with children or young people for at least 3 months and know how to stay patient, firm, and empathetic in high-pressure situations.
